The EPSRC funded Centre for Doctoral Training in Intelligent Games and Game Intelligence (IGGI) is a unique opportunity to undertake PhD research over four years in collaboration with 60 industrial games partners and world-leading academics. IGGI is a collaboration between the University of York, the University of Essex and Goldsmiths College, University of London, and will train the next generation of researchers, designers, developers and entrepreneurs in digital games. The Centre has fully-funded studentships to award to outstanding UK/EU students, to cover fees and an annual stipend of at least £13,726 over the four years of study. Why IGGI? IGGI gives you the chance to work with industrial partners and contribute directly to the future of games. You’ll take industrial placements and spend time at international research labs, gaining the skills needed to succeed in a career in the games industry or games research. Our partners include: • Sony Computer Entertainment Europe • Codemasters • 22Cans • Rebellion • BT • The Mental Health Foundation • And more… see them all: http://www.iggi.org.uk/our-industrial-partners/ Your research will help to increase the use of games as a tool for scientific research and societal good, as well as creating more fun and profitable games that exploit research advances. You’ll develop through events such as: • the IGGI Games Jam, a 48 hour challenge to enhance your skills in game design and development and teamwork. Part of a global Games Jam, you will be competing with teams across the world; • the IGGI Symposium, a student-led showcase for student research and industry and academic speakers; • industry days, where practitioners from industry share insights into their business. You’ll receive practical skills training covering: • Games Development • Games Design • Research Skills You’ll also take cutting-edge advanced modules in a wide range of topics associated with games.
